The Iowa Soybean Association’s focus during this year’s Commodity Classic was on reinforcing ag product movement both domestically and abroad.

“Really, our policy is to strengthen funding for infrastructure and looking for long term infrastructure solutions,” said Dave Walton, a Muscatine County farmer who serves as treasurer for the Iowa Soybean Association (ISA) board of directors.
